Manager Darrell Clarke hails loyal Salisbury City fans

Darrell Clarke
Clarke has overseen two wins and a draw in three games this season

Salisbury City boss Darrell Clarke has praised the reaction of the club's supporters following their double demotion to the Southern League.

The Whites were thrown out of the Blue Square Premier in June for not paying their debts in time.

"The fans have been behind us superbly and we just want to keep them happy," the player-manager told BBC Wiltshire.

"It's not been forgotten that in the fans' minds we should be playing two levels higher than what we are."

Salisbury are sitting second in the table following two wins and a draw in their first three fixtures.

Clarke, who was appointed earlier this month, added: "It's great that they're staying behind as that's how we've been successful over the last few years.

"And that's why we're looking to be successful this season."
